The Wrongful Death Lawsuit
Nichelle Nichols' estate has been fighting for justice in a wrongful death lawsuit against Gila Regional Medical Center. The lawsuit alleges that the hospital's failure to provide safe discharge protocols, treatment from unqualified medical providers, and lack of cardiac or pulmonary consultation all contributed to her untimely death. The family is seeking $13 million in damages, but a state law has limited their claim to just $400,000.
A Second Lawsuit Filed Against Health Tech Management Services
In a shocking twist, Nichelle Nichols' estate has filed a second lawsuit against Health Tech Management Services, the former company that managed Gila Medical Center during her brief stay. The family alleges that cost-saving measures led to poor medical services, and they're seeking accountability for their actions.
